WordPress博客首页如何排除指定分类的文章

  今天看到有WordPress博主在问“WordPress博客首页如何排除指定分类的文章?”。用户为什么想这样做的原因有很多,也许你不希望在首页上显示上显示自己生活类的文章,而只显示一些新闻类的文章。

       要做到这一点,你就需要在 The loop 中更改调用文章的函数。WordPress默认主题 Twenty Ten 和 Twenty Eleven 使用 the_post() 函数来调用所有的博客文章。
继续阅读

黑客通过漏洞致数百个WordPress站点和博客集体被黑

   M86安全实验室今天警告称一经发现有数百个基于WordPress的网站和博客被黑,主要影响版本3.2.1,表现在注入代码并将用户重定向到恶意网站中。攻击者还特别设定了安全策略,绕过垃圾邮件过滤器和反病毒特性。

  黑客试图利用微软的IE浏览器,Adobe的PDF和Flash,Oracle的Java漏洞来攻击用户的PC并安装TDSS rootkit,感染后的机器将成为僵尸网络的一部分,目前还没有查出是谁在背后攻击,Websense建议WordPress用户升级到3.3.1最新版。

继续阅读

无聊写的:关于WordPress 留言互动的思路

由于刚建立www.adminr.com 也刚接触WordPress,发现很多留言很评论都很难结合粘贴性,简单的说我到了A站留言,又到了B站留言,又去了C站留言……
而且D站,F站,G站……也来过我站留言评论,可是时间过了,他们就忘了曾经有来过我这里留言或者评论过了,我也不知道我曾经去了哪几个站留言评论过了。
因为接触WordPress才意识到这一点,我现在的思路就想把留言评论的互动写个插件,可以把我所给任何人留言过的,写入我自己的SQL数据中,同时也建议其他站也做个相应的辅助,从而才能记起你曾经在哪问过话,留言过,评论过。

继续阅读

PHP敏感词过滤

虽然这个过程不是很复杂. 不过还是比较常用的. 那就大概记录下

<?php
/* filterwords.txt 放置过滤词.一行一个 */
if(is_file("./filterwords.txt")){
     $filter_words = file("./filterwords.txt");
     $str = $_POST['content'];
     for($i=0; $i<count($filter_words); $i++){
         if(preg_match("/".trim($filter_words[$i])."/i", $str)){
              echo "<script>alert('包含敏感词');</script>";
              exit;
         }
     }
}
?>

继续阅读

小黑收集:PHP curl使用示例

首先:php 编程不会curl就是坑爹呢/所以,这个必须会
通过几个简单的例子说明问题,以后有需求,再研究。

$user = “admin”;
$pass = “admin100″;
$curlPost = “user=$user&pass=$pass”;
$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, “http://www.adminr.com/login.php”);
curl_setopt($ch, CURLOPT_RETURNTRANSFER, 0);
curl_setopt($ch, CURLOPT_POST, 1);
curl_setopt($ch, CURLOPT_POSTFIELDS, $curlPost);
$data = curl_exec($ch);
curl_close($ch);

wordpress框架实现之API

一套完整的WordPress模板应至少具有如下文件:
style.css : CSS(样式表)文件
index.php : 主页模板
archive.php : Archive/Category模板
404.php : Not Found 错误页模板
comments.php : 留言/回复模板
footer.php : Footer模板
header.php : Header模板
sidebar.php : 侧栏模板
page.php : 内容页(Page)模板
single.php : 内容页(Post)模板
searchform.php : 搜索表单模板
search.php : 搜索结果模板 继续阅读

wordpress文章摘要显示

wordpress后台 设置中有一项是以摘要形式显示. 我不清楚什么原因使我这里没有摘要显示. 头疼啊.
一个文章. 加上代码. 一不小心就太长了…
暂时有两个方法:
1> 修改theme的index.php.
找到the_content改成the_excerpt.
__END__
2> 在写文章的时候. 考虑the more的位置. 然后插入more…

明显第二种方法使页面风格更良好. 但是容易遗忘…

 

转自:小默

 

1个表单如何post提交到2个[不同的]php内

由于刚建立www.adminr.com 也刚接触WordPress,发现很多留言很评论都很难结合粘贴性,简单的说我到了A站留言,又到了B站留言,又去了C站留言……

而且D站,F站,G站……也来过我站留言评论,可是时间过了,他们就忘了曾经有来过我这里留言或者评论过了,我也不知道我曾经去了哪几个站留言评论过了。

因为接触WordPress才意识到这一点,我现在的思路就想把留言评论的互动写个插件,可以把我所给任何人留言过的,写入我自己的SQL数据中,同时也建议其他站也做个相应的辅助,从而才能记起你曾经在哪问过话,留言过,评论过。

以下是本文的知识点,baidu找来的,我是收集一下对自己有用的。 继续阅读